those that have been banned have abused the RCU system by sending mass PM's to members or Mass emails to our members via RCU's system. They also did more than post a simple link to any other site. They made blatant attempts to spam RCU with links to other sites with no purpose other than to intentionally drive users away from RCU.

RCU users come to RC Universe to read about RC related topics. Abusing our forums, email system or PM's to promote another forum without purpose is not allowed. Those who violated this rule because of their anger toward the changes here and abused the system in a vigilante manner were banned indeed.

It has been a long standing rule to allow links to RC resources on RCU and those who have been here for a long time know that. However when one sends out 100 Private Messages at a clip and abuses the system in this fashion they have been banned and if another wants to use RCU simply to promote another forum rather than to share a specific pertinent piece of information than we will not allow it just as they won't allow me to go to their site and post over and over "XYZ site sucks so come on over to blah.com where we are better than XYZ". That garbage WILL NOT be allowed here. All those who decided to become a renegade and try to overrun our forums or PM system with this SPAM have been removed.
